subroutine dspcon (character uplo, integer n, double precision, dimension( * ) ap, integer, dimension( * ) ipiv, double precision anorm, double precision rcond, double precision, dimension( * ) work, integer, dimension( * ) iwork, integer info)
DSPCON
Purpose:
DSPCON estimates the reciprocal of the condition number (in the 1-norm) of a real symmetric packed matrix A using the factorization A = U*D*U**T or A = L*D*L**T computed by DSPTRF. An estimate is obtained for norm(inv(A)), and the reciprocal of the condition number is computed as RCOND = 1 / (ANORM * norm(inv(A))).
Parameters
UPLO
UPLO is CHARACTER*1 Specifies whether the details of the factorization are stored as an upper or lower triangular matrix. = 'U': Upper triangular, form is A = U*D*U**T; = 'L': Lower triangular, form is A = L*D*L**T.
N
N is INTEGER The order of the matrix A. N >= 0.
AP
AP is DOUBLE PRECISION array, dimension (N*(N+1)/2) The block diagonal matrix D and the multipliers used to obtain the factor U or L as computed by DSPTRF, stored as a packed triangular matrix.
IPIV
IPIV is INTEGER array, dimension (N) Details of the interchanges and the block structure of D as determined by DSPTRF.
ANORM
ANORM is DOUBLE PRECISION The 1-norm of the original matrix A.
RCOND
RCOND is DOUBLE PRECISION The reciprocal of the condition number of the matrix A, computed as RCOND = 1/(ANORM * AINVNM), where AINVNM is an estimate of the 1-norm of inv(A) computed in this routine.
WORK
WORK is DOUBLE PRECISION array, dimension (2*N)
IWORK
IWORK is INTEGER array, dimension (N)
INFO
INFO is INTEGER = 0: successful exit < 0: if INFO = -i, the i-th argument had an illegal value
